    Dr Mahnoor Nasir Undergoes Grafting Surgery in Karachi Hospital

    Web DeskBy Web DeskJune 10, 2026No Comments1 Min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Dr Mahnoor Nasir has recently undergone grafting surgery in Karachi, marking a significant medical procedure performed in one of the city’s healthcare facilities. Grafting surgeries are complex operations often used to repair damaged tissues or skin, reflecting the growing capabilities of local medical institutions. This procedure is crucial for patients requiring tissue restoration due to injury, burns, or other medical conditions.

    Karachi, as Pakistan’s largest city, hosts many advanced medical centers equipped to handle such specialized surgeries. The successful completion of grafting surgery on a prominent figure like Dr Nasir underscores the expertise available in the region. It also serves as an example of the increasing accessibility of sophisticated medical treatments within the country.

    In a broader context, this surgery highlights the importance of continuous development in Pakistan’s healthcare sector. It demonstrates the potential for improved patient outcomes through modern surgical techniques. Such advancements contribute to raising public confidence in local medical services and encourage further investment in healthcare infrastructure.
